Jeff: Definitely a massive influx, I'm not sure the exact daily rates, but I know Florida, pre COVID was about 1200 people per day. After COVID, we're at about 2400 to 2600 people per day from out of state moving to Florida and while that's not always Tampa, that really is the only place that has had affordable housing, affordable rents, especially compared to Miami. Compared to Orlando, Orlando is a relatively higher price than us just because it was more pocketed it was hard to find an actual community over there. While there are a handful. It's very spread out and sprawling, and Tampa is extremely concentrated. Some of the larger employers in Tampa are, I wouldn't say there's one or two, the majority are a lot of health care providers, hospitals, doctors, stuff of that nature, a very big presence with attorneys and then honestly Tampa is becoming a very, very big tech hub. Reliaquest is a very big cybersecurity firm, they signed in Waterstreet for the top of their class, a class A office tower and so it's been rumored I've seen a couple articles that Tampa is the next Austin as far as a tech hub and you know, we're tax friendly. We don't have any state income tax, we have homestead, there's a lot of things that were already here and then now as other states like California are being, you know, more tax even more stricter on a lot of things. It's just it's increased that flow and I don't think that stops for a long, long time. Because Florida has so much land, we have so much room for stuff and while you know, even though you might not be right in the heart of Tampa, a 3540 minute drive is no big deal and you are close to a million different things inside that span. So just you know all of those things and then one underlying factor too, that I like to tell that nearly no one knows that I mentioned is pre COVID. I haven't checked these numbers after the Port of Tampa. Probably Never heard of it does 3 billion in revenue every year, if not more and so that has been a very silent provider. Actually, one of the biggest companies in Tampa is mosaic. They own right over 400,000 acres, and they're a fertilizer company. So they are huge in Tampa, as you know, from ground all the way up to politics and everything else. So they are very big employer and advocate for the port and everything else that's going on there. Jeff: The median home price now is right around 335,000 today, and we have about less than two months of inventory, scroll back to 2019, we had about six and a half months of inventory. So we've reduced that by about 300% and days on market, three to five days max, if it's even close to move in ready and that that median price. I mean, I'm looking at the chart now it's almost it's very, very close to 350,000 as of today, and it's just it's very, very challenging, but some of the better neighborhoods. So if you're in Tampa, South Tampa is really where you want to be, but those price points are honestly million dollar homes for a three two and so those rents and cap rates just won't sweat. They won't crack the code for what we're looking for and what honestly any investors should be looking for. So that's not really where we want to be. But I would say that Brandon is a great area. It's just outside of Tampa. It's about 30 minutes east, very sprawling tons of land, tons of nature, tons of trees and that area is a great neighborhood. Same very roughly same median price per square foot, you'll probably be able to get rents around anywhere from 1900 to 2200 for that size home depending on the condition and that's honestly a pretty savory return. Of course, you're now seeing foreign 450 be the norm there too but the rents are following. You know, I mean rents for those are 26 to 2800, all day long and sometimes that makes the cap rate, it maybe the cap rates a little more compressed and the overall return, but the cash flow is higher, and you know, the appreciation is going to be there. Another and it's really hard to find a great cap rate neighborhood right now, because it's just, it's getting nipped up so much. If you go west of Tampa, north to the west Chase Oldsmar area, that's a great little area to that has very, very, very, very quickly start to price up as everybody's moved there, to where they couldn't afford South Tampa to where they couldn't afford north of Kennedy and West Tampa and so that's an excellent little pocket there great schools, great golf courses, you've got all ages that enjoy that area, which is, in my mind, for somebody that's looking for a renter, always, that's a good market to be in and then if you go north of Tampa, you've got Carolwood up there and greater Northdale. So all that area, there is also a great pocket of Tampa, the price points are going to be pretty high on average as well. But you can still find that starter entry level home and if you can get it at a good cap rate buy it, the every growth that I've seen is coming north of Tampa, in waves and this cheval Lutz area all the way over to Keystone in an East Lake. This actually has the highest concentration of wealth in the Hillsborough County so it's actually not in South Tampa. It's not in downtown, it's not on Davis Islands, which is a phenomenal honestly the best part of Tampa but a home there's you know, 4 million for 1500 square feet so those prices are crazy, but this area is excellent very equestrian, tons of lakes, tons of lake homes, tons of golf courses, nature trails preserves, an excellent up and coming area to be in and then one last area I'd like to highlight is the Ybor City and Seminole Heights area. So this area is directly north of downtown Tampa and if anybody on here is familiar with St. Pete and fourth Ave, fourth Ave, stretches out of downtown St. Pete and goes north and that stretch is probably a 10 mile stretch of the most golden real estate I've ever seen retail shopping centers, storage homes, but that's been there for 20-30 years and then north and east where you see that Columbia restaurant is Ybor City, historic Ybor ton of culture there a ton of background ton of history, an excellent place to be but it is very, very pocketed and very hard to find land there, but would be an absolute killer. The next best spot is going to be Tampa heights and Seminole heights. If we see the Hillsborough River here, that's kind of the cutoff point for Seminole heights and then everything south of the Hillsborough River to about 15 Street is both terminal, Tampa heights and Seminole heights. Those areas are fantastic. People love to be there. There's a whole bunch of you know, farmers markets and pop up shops and just cool boutique II stuff that is not you know, another McDonald's and Taco Bell that people are bored with. So this that's another great neighborhood, and that also sprawls out into a sea wells wood, and then West Ham over here by the airport. Michael: That's a super great overview. Jeff, thank you so much. Jeff: Absolutely. Michael: I'm so curious if you can give people an idea of how property taxes work, because I think that can often be and I'm sure as you see, one of the biggest maker breaks of a real estate deal. So give folks a walkthrough in the Greater Tampa area. Of course, it varies county by county, but how should they be thinking about property taxes? Jeff: Excellent questions. So obviously, we all know taxes based on a millage rate, every county, like you said is different county by county. But based on that, I mean, there's really not much else we can do to kind of guesstimate and or further understand it besides going to the Property Appraiser website. But plugging in the property and estimating the taxes. A good rule of thumb with that though, is that I found is anywhere between 85 and 90% of the purchase price, and then take the millage rate, then we can kind of skip the step of you know going in there and directly estimating it but that is that will get you within 99% accuracy of the taxes when they become reassessed after closing and so again, that's 8085 to 90% of the purchase price. So if it's 400 it's gonna be about you know, 375 380 and then take the millage and then that'll be your that'll be your new annual tax roll. And that is very, very, very, very important to take into account because I've seen a lot of investors in the past, go into a property and just pull the current taxes without any idea that they're gonna go. If that person's owned the home for 30 years tax you're going to have Got 1000 a month on a $400,000 home after you close, they're going to be closer to about, you know, five to 6000. So that that alone can easily skew a deal. So you always want to make sure that the taxes are, you know, properly at least estimated going in and then double checked while you're going through the process. Michael: Jeff, you said 1000 a month for that 30 year old 30 year old hold, but I think he made 1000 a year, right? Jeff: Correct. Yeah, absolutely, 1000 a year for sure. Michael: Okay, okay. So is there like a good rule of thumb, if someone doesn't know the millage rate like 1% of the sale price, or one and a half percent of the sale price, Jeff: I would I would inch to one and a half percent of the sales price because I'm seeing more and more than a $400,000 home is any anywhere between 5500 to 7500, depending on their tax district and while it is county by county, there are some overlays in some certain neighborhoods and CBDs that we'll have some effect on that. So I would I would definitely lean to one and a half percent and then if you want to be real conservative, just go 2% and then it'll always be below that. Michael: Okay, right on. Jeff: Oh, yeah. All, all extremely oversaturated. In my opinion, the biggest thing with Tampa Bay is flooding. And that really only happens in South Tampa and waterfront properties. So honestly, I would say any investor in Florida should really avoid waterfront properties because of hurricane insurance and flood insurance. They're just too high and they're gonna kill your returns not on not including any liability insurance you have. For the tenant that's there, I would say waterfront would work excellent in a short term rental, because that's kind of a hotel experience. But a long term tenant really is not going to do great there. I would certainly avoid it. Overall, if you're in the mainland and not in the low lying area, hurricanes aren't gonna do just about anything to you. As long as the home is up to code and you have a you know, Hurricane Preparedness step do you have the metal covers for the windows and just, you know, it's simple Google search will show you how to get hurricane ready, but it's really, it's really way more than they hype it up to be. Michael: Okay, awesome and that's a really good point that you bring up. If the house is up to code, you expect it to withstand a hurricane or not became a drone? How should people be thinking about older housing stock or does Tampa even have older housing stock, like in California, we've got a lot of 1950s built ranch style homes. That's just a lot of the bulk of the inventory, what are you seeing there in Tampa? Jeff: Exactly the same, the bulk of the inventory is probably going to fall in the 1970 range, a ton of homes and that 1950 to 1980 and then honestly, in Ybor you'll see a whole bunch of homes in 1912, 1915, where the area is very, very old, and has a ton of homes with crawl spaces. So what you want to avoid is homes on a crawlspace. If it doesn't have a slab Foundation, honestly, just avoid it. Can you get around it? Can you figure it out, can you have a foundation inspection? Absolutely but those are all things they're going to tack on to the cost and your whole period. If you're a five year holder, maybe it's not a big deal. But if you're at 1015 20, you are going to be dealing with foundation issues, at least at some point and it is not cheap. So that is one thing I would avoid with the age of the inventory and then one other special thing that kind of gets talked about a lot in Florida is sinkholes and so sinkholes are extremely common. They're not as bad as again, as you see on the news 99% of the time. But what happened back in, I would say 95 205 a couple people had a sinkhole that was relatively bad, you know, the home was falling in and unsafe living conditions and then insurance companies and engineers that were working with them came into the entire neighborhood and said, oh, you've got settlement cracks. This looks like a sinkhole and so you'll see 85% of homes maybe even higher than that that have had a sinkhole remediation done with no significant repairs or need for that at all and once the sinkhole home has been remediated with either a chemical grounding a underpinning or a another. They actually insert concrete under the home once you do either of those three things. Your risk for a sinkhole after that is slim to none because once you solidify all the Lime Rock and silt that's under the home you're done, there's nothing to worry about, just check for warranties, and make sure that engineering report gets to your insurance provider and I believe there's still only two insurance providers in the state of Florida, that will insure a single home. So it's going to be a little bit more expensive as well. So just keep that in mind. Michael: Okay, good to know and, Jeff, I just want to go back to the foundation, you said that to avoid slabs or avoid crawl spaces? Jeff: Avoid crawl spaces. I mean, you don't have to avoid them at all costs. But if the house looks a little wonky, even on the photos, just go on to the next one. I've seen 95% of every home that I've been that has a crawlspace has some sort of issue, you can drop a marble in the kitchen, and it ends up in the living room every time. It's just Florida. I mean, Florida with sinkholes, and still homes horrible mixture and there's not a ton of those. But you'll see him a lot in Ybor City a lot around some of the older areas of Tampa, but just stick to the easy stuff, you know, slab on frame or slab on block and you'll 9 times out of 10 you'll be good to go. Michael: Okay, right on and from a kind of hurricane perspective, what are your thoughts and what should people be looking out for in terms of roofs? Jeff: You want as long of a life expectancy on the roof as possible, um, shingle roofs are great, every roof made in the past, I think from 2010, or maybe even earlier, since we had that one bad hurricane that came through all of the code is updated. The majority of the roofs have roof strapping that straps the trusses down to the block and that helps tremendously during hurricanes and just about every home has that and when you get an inspection, you do your wind mitigation and that is a very, very, very big piece of the pie to save you money on insurance, especially if you're considering hurricane coverage. So I would say maybe one out of every 100 to 200 clients gets hurricane protection. But it's available and honestly, you really just want to make sure that it has up to code roofing and those standards and it'll be just fine. Michael: Right on and kind of in the same vein as insurance. What are you seeing or do you have a good kind of ballpark estimate for clients and listeners about what insurance costs are in Florida? Jeff: Absolutely, to keep it simple, like we did with the taxes, I would probably say that's very close to the 1% rule and probably even a little bit below that, a $400,000 home. I've seen quotes anywhere from 2800 to 3800. So if you use the 1%, it's going to be less but you know, as long as you're not in a flood zone and don't you know don't have any hazard or wind additional add ones, then that should be a perfect, perfect metric to keep track on. EOS is really just a, it's honestly just a simple set of business practices, business processes that work for entrepreneurial-led organisations to kind of instill that foundation, what you're talking about, it's still kind of that basic process in place, because honestly, most entrepreneurs that come into business, they've got a great idea, they've got an idea for a solution, a product, something like that, they take it to market, but what they don't necessarily have is an MBA and know exactly how to go structure and build a business. They go out to market, they hopefully have something that's viable, that a customer wants to go by, they've got it sold. And then we're kind of at the stage of, okay, now, what do we do are we actually going to grow up and treat this like a real business and scale out people, scale out systems, things like that, so we can move forward. If you look at all the business statistics and stuff like that three to four year mark, when a lot of small businesses failed, it's really that stage where the entrepreneur, their core team has basically kind of hit their limit of they're trying to do everything themselves and getting frustrated that okay, things just aren't working quite as well. And they lose traction, the business saying, okay, when we first started, it was really easy change really easy to adapt. Now we're here and it just feels like the business is stuck in the mud, we've kind of lost all sense of fun of direction here. And that point, they just say, hey, we're bailing out and starting over. Whereas an operating system like EOS really comes back in underneath their successful business really that they built to that point and says, okay, now let's solidify the foundation underneath it. Let's actually get everybody working together with the same vision, get everybody performing the same way. And just really kind of reinvigorate that business going forward. Nachi: Bariatric procedures can be classified as either restrictive or malabsorptive, with restrictive procedures essentially limiting intake and malabsorptive procedures limiting nutrient absorption. Not surprisingly, combined restrictive and malabsorptive procedures like the Roux-en-y gastric bypass tend to be the most effective. Jeff: Do note, however that 2013 guidelines do not recommend one procedure over another and leave that decision up to local surgical expertise, patient specific risk factors, and treatment goals. Nachi: That’s certainly an important point for the candidate patient. Let’s start by discussing the lap gastric sleeve. In this restrictive procedure, 80% of the greater curvature of the stomach is excised producing early satiety and weight loss from decreased caloric intake. This has been shown to have both low mortality and a low overall rate of complications. Jeff: Next we have the lap adjustable gastric band. This is also a restrictive procedure in which a plastic band is placed laparoscopically around the fundus leaving behind a small pouch that can change in size as the reservoir is inflated and deflated percutaneously. Nachi: Unfortunately this procedure is associated with a relatively high re-operation rate – one study found 20% of patients required removal or revision. Jeff: Even more shockingly, some series showed a 52% repeat operation rate. Nachi: 20-50% chance of removal, revision, or other cause for return to ER - those are some high numbers. Finally, there is the roux-en-y gastric bypass. As we mentioned previously this is both a restrictive and a malabsorptive procedure. In this procedure, the duodenum is separated from the proximal jejunum, and the jejunum is connected to a small gastric pouch. Food therefore transits from a small stomach to the small bowel. This leads to decreased caloric intake and decreased digestion and absorption. Jeff: Those are the main 3 procedures to know about. For the sake of completeness, just be aware that there is also the biliopancreatic diversion with or without a duodenal switch, as well as a vertical banded gastroplasty. The biliopancreatic diversion is used infrequently but is one of the most effective procedure in treating diabetes, though it does have an increased risk of complications. Expect to see this mostly in those with BMIs over 50. Nachi: Now that you have a sense of the procedures, let’s talk complications, both general and specific. Jeff: Of course, it should go without saying that this population is susceptive to all the typical post-operative complications such as venous thromboembolic disease, atelectasis, pneumonia, UTIs, and wound complications. Nachi: Because of their typical comorbidities, CAD and PE are still the leading causes of mortality, especially within the perioperative period. Jeff: Also, be on the lookout for self-harm emergencies as patients with known psychiatric disorders are at increased risk following bariatric surgery. Nachi: Surgical complications are wide ranging and can be grouped into early and late complications. More on this later… Jeff: Nutritional deficiencies are common enough to warrant pre and postoperative screening. Thiamine deficiency is one of the most common deficiencies. This can manifest within 1-3 months of surgery as beriberi or later as Wernicke encephalopathy. Symptoms of beriberi include peripheral neuropathy, ataxia, muscle weakness, high-output heart failure, LE edema, and respiratory distress. Nachi: All of that being said, each specific procedure has it’s own unique set of complications that we should discuss. Let’s start with the sleeve gastrectomy. Jeff: Early complications of sleeve gastrectomy include staple-line leaks, strictures, and hemorrhage. Leakage from the staple line typically presents within the first week, but can present up to 35 days, usually with fevers, tachycardia, abdominal pain, nausea, vomiting sepsis, or peritonitis. This is one of the most serious and dreaded early complications and represents an important cause of morbidity with an incidence of 3-7%. Nachi: Strictures commonly occur at the incisura angularis of the remnant stomach and are usually due to ischemia, leaks, or twisting of the gastric pouch. Patients with strictures usually have n/v, reflux, and intolerance to oral intake. Jeff: Hemorrhage occurs due to erosions at the staple line, resulting in peritonitis, hematemesis, or melena. Nachi: Late complications of sleeve gastrectomies include reflux, which occurs in up to 25% of patients, and strictures, which lead to epigastric discomfort, nausea, and dysphagia. Jeff: I’m getting reflux and massive heartburn just thinking about all of these complications, or the tacos i just ate…. Next we have the Roux-en-Y bypass. Nachi: Early complications of the Roux-en-Y Gastric Bypass include anastomotic or staple line leaks, hemorrhage, early postoperative obstruction, and dumping syndrome. Jeff: Leak incidence ranges from 1-6%, usually occurring at the gastro-jejunostomy site. Patients typically present within the first 10 days with abdominal pain, nausea, vomiting, and the feeling of impending doom. Some may present with isolated tachycardia while others may present with profound sepsis – tachycardia, hypotension, and fever. Nachi: Similar to the sleeve, hemorrhage can occur both intraperitoneally or intraluminally. This may lead to hematemesis or melena depending on the location of bleeding. Jeff: Early obstructions usually occur at either the gastro-jejunal or jejuno-jejunal junction. Depending on the location, patients typically present either within 2 days or in the first few weeks in the case of the gastro-jejunal site. Nachi: If the obstruction occurs in the jejuno-jejunostomy site, this can cause subsequent dilatation of the excluded stomach and lead to perforation, which portends a very poor prognosis. Jeff: Next, we have dumping syndrome. This has been seen in up to 50% of Roux-en-Y patients. Nachi: Early dumping occurs within 10-30 minutes after ingestion. As food rapidly empties from the stomach, this leads to distention and increased contractility, leading to nausea, abdominal pain, bloating, and diarrhea. This usually resolves within 7-12 weeks. Jeff: Moving on to late complications of the roux-en y - first we have marginal ulcers. Peptic ulcer disease and diabetes are risk factors and tobacco use and NSAIDs appear to increase your risk. In the worse case, they present with hematemesis or melena. Nachi: Internal hernias, intussusception, and SBOs are also seen after Roux-en-y gastric bypass. Patients with internal hernias usually present late in the postoperative period following significant weight loss. Jeff: Most studies cite a rate of 1-3% for internal hernias, with mortality up to 50% if there is strangulation. Nachi: And unfortunately for us on the front lines, diagnosis can be challenging. Presenting symptoms may be vague and CT imaging may be negative when patients are pain free, thus laparoscopy may be needed to definitively exclude an internal hernia. Jeff: Strictures may occur both during the early and late period. Most are minor, but significant strictures may result in obstruction. Nachi: Trocar site hernias and ventral hernias are also late complications, usually found after significant weight loss. Jeff: Cholelithiasis is another very common complication of bypass surgery, occurring in up to one third of patients, usually occurring during a peak incidence period between 6-18 months. Nachi: For this reason, the current recommendation is that patients undergoing bypass be placed on ursodeoxycholic acid for 6 months preventatively. Jeff: Some even go as far as to recommend prophylactic cholecystectomy to prevent complications, but as of 2013, the recommendation was only ‘to consider’ it. Nachi: Nutritional deficiencies are also common complications. Vitamin D, B12, Calcium, foate, iron, and thiamine deficiencies are all well documented complications. Patients typically take vitamins postoperatively to prevent such complications. Jeff: And next we have late dumping syndrome, which is far more rare than the last two complications. In late dumping syndrome, 1-3 hours after a meal, patients suffer hypoglycemia from excessive insulin release following the food bolus entering the GI tract. Symptoms are those typical of hypoglycemia. Nachi: Lastly, let’s talk about complications of lap adjustable gastric band surgery. In the early post op period, you can have esophageal and gastric perforations, which typically occur during balloon placement. Patients present with abd pain, n/v, and peritonitis. These patients often require emergent operative intervention. Jeff: The band can also be overtightened resulting in distention of the proximal gastric pouch. Presenting symptoms include abd pain with food and liquid intolerance and vomiting. Symptoms resolves once the balloon is deflated. The band can also slip, allowing the stomach to move upward and within the band. This occurs in up to 22% of patients and can cause strangulation. Presentation is similar to bowel ischemia. Nachi: Later complications include port site infections due to repeated port access. The infection can spread into connector tubing and the peritoneal cavity causing systemic symptoms. Definitely start antibiotics and touch base with the bariatric surgeon. Jeff: The connector can also dislodge or rupture with time. This can present as an arrest in weight loss. It’s diagnosed by contrast injection into the port. Of note, this complication is less common due to changes in the technique used. Nachi: Much like early band slippage and prolapse, patients can also experience late band slippage and prolapse after weeks or months. In extreme cases, the patients can again have strangulation and symptoms of bowel ischemia. More mild cases will present with arrest in weight loss, reflux, and n/v. Jeff: The band can also erode and migrate into the stomach cavity. If this occurs, it usually happens within 2 years of the initial procedure with an incidence of 4-11%. Presenting symptoms here include epigastric pain, bleeding, and infections. You’ll want to obtain emergent imaging if you are concerned. Nachi: And lastly there are two rare complications worth mentioning from any gastric bypass surgery. These are nephrolithiasis, possibly due to increased urinary oxalate excretion or hypocitraturia, and rhabdomyloysis. Jeff: Moving on to my favorite - prehospital care - as always, ABCs first. Consider IV access and early IV fluids in those at risk for dehydration and intra-abdominal infections. In terms of destination, if it’s feasible and the patient is stable consider transport directly to the nearest bariatric center - early efforts up front will really expedite patient care. Nachi: Once in the ED, you will want to continue initial stabilization. Special considerations for the airway include a concern for a difficult airway due to body habitus. Make sure to position appropriately and preoxygenate the patients if time allows. Keep the patient upright for as long as possible as they may desaturate quickly when flat. Jeff: We both routinely raise the head of the bed for all of our intubations. This is ever more important for your obese patients to help maximize your chance of first pass success without significant desaturation. Nachi: And though I’m sure we all remember this from residency, it’s worth repeating: tidal volume settings on the ventilator should be based on ideal body weight, not actual body weight. At 6 to 8 mL/kg. Jeff: Tachycardic patients should make you concerned for hypovolemia 2/2 dehydration, sepsis, leaks, and blood loss. Consider performing a RUSH exam (that is rapid ultrasound for shock and hypotension) to identify the cause. A HR > 120 with abdominal pain should make you concerned enough to discuss urgent ex-lap with the surgeon to evaluate for the post op complications we discussed earlier. Nachi: If possible, obtain a view of the IVC also while doing your ultrasound to assess for volume status. But bear in mind that ultrasound will undoubtedly be more difficult if the patient has a large body habitus, so don’t be disappointed if you’re not getting the best views. Jeff: Resuscitation should be aimed at early fluid replacement with IV crystalloids for hypovolemic patients and packed RBC transfusions for patients presumed to be unstable from hemorrhage. No real surprises there for our listeners. Nachi: Once stabilized, gather a thorough history. In addition to the usual questions, ask about po intolerance, early satiety, hematemesis, and hematochezia. Definitely also gather a thorough surgical history including name of procedure, date, known complications post op, and name of the surgeon. Jeff: You might also run into “medical tourism” or global bariatric care. Patients are traveling overseas to get their bariatric care more and more frequently. Accreditation and oversight is variable in different countries and there isn’t a worldwide standard of care. Just an important phenomenon to be aware of in this population. Nachi: On physical exam, be sure to look directly at the belly, making note of any infections especially near a port-site. Given the reorganized anatomy and extent of soft tissue in obese patients, don’t be reassured by a benign exam. Something awful may be happening deeper. Jeff: This naturally brings us into diagnostic testing. Not surprisingly, labs will be helpful in these patients. Make sure to check abdominal labs and a lipase. Abnormal LFTs or lipase may indicate obstruction of the biliopancreatic limb in bypass patients. Nachi: A lactic acid level will help in suspected cases of hypoperfusion from sepsis or bowel ischemia. Jeff: And as we mentioned earlier, these patients are often at risk for ACS given their comorbidities. Be sure to check a troponin if you suspect cardiac ischemia. Nachi: If concerned for sepsis, draw blood cultures, and if concerned for hemorrhage, be sure to send a type and screen. Urinalysis and urine culture should be considered especially for early post op patients, symptomatic patients, or those with GU complaints. Jeff: And don’t forget the urine pregnancy test for women of childbearing age, especially prior to imaging. Nachi: Check an EKG immediately after arrival for any patient that may be concerning for ACS. A normal ekg of course does not rule out a cardiac cause of their presentation. Jeff: As for imaging, plain radiographs certainly play a role here. For patients with respiratory complaints, check a CXR. In the early postoperative period, there is increased risk for pneumonia. Nachi: Unstable patients with abdominal pain will benefit from an emergent abdominal series, which may show free air under the diaphragm, pneumatosis, air-fluid levels, or even dilated loops of bowel. Jeff: Of course don’t forget that intra abd air may be seen after laparoscopic procedures depending on how recently the operation was performed. Nachi: Plain x-ray can also help diagnose malpositioned or slipped gastric bands. But a negative study doesn’t rule out any of these pathologies definitively, given the generally limited sensitivity and specificity of x-ray. Jeff: You might also consider an upper GI series. Emergent uses include diagnosis of slipped or prolapsed gastric bands as well as gastric or esophageal perforations. Urgent indications include diagnosis of strictures. These can also diagnose gastric band erosions and help identify staple-line or anastomotic leaks in stable patients. Nachi: However, upper GI series might not be easy to obtain in the ED, so it’s often not the first test performed. Jeff: This brings us to the workhorse for diagnostic evaluation. The CT. Depending on suspected pathology, oral and/or IV contrast will be helpful. Oral contrast can help identify gastric band erosions, staple-line leaks, and anastomotic leaks. Leaks can be identified in up 86% of cases with oral contrast. Nachi: CT will also help diagnose internal hernias. You might see the swirl sign on CT, which represents swirling of the mesenteric vessels. This is highly predictive of an internal hernia, with a sensitivity of 78-100% and specificity of 80-90% according to at least two studies. Jeff: While CT is extremely helpful in making this diagnosis, note that it may be falsely negative for internal hernias. A retrospective review showed a sensitivity of 76% and a specificity of 60%. It also showed that 22% of patients with an internal hernia on surgical exploration had a negative CT in the ED. Another study found a false negative rate of 32%. What does all this mean? It likely means that a negative study may still necessitate diagnostic laparoscopy to rule out an internal hernia. Nachi: While talking about CT, we should definitely mention CTA for concern of pulmonary embolism. In order to limit contrast exposure, you might consider doing a CTA chest and CT of the abdomen simultaneously. Jeff: Next up is ultrasound. Ultrasound is still the first-line imaging modality for assessing the gallbladder and for biliary tract disease. And as we mentioned previously, ultrasound should be considered for your RUSH exam and for assessing the IVC. Nachi: We also should discuss endoscopy, which is the test of choice for diagnosing gastric band erosions. Endoscopy is also useful for evaluating marginal ulcers, strictures, leaks, and GI bleeds. Endoscopy additionally can be therapeutic for patients. Jeff: When treating these patients, attempt to contact the bariatric surgeon for guidance as needed. This shouldn’t delay imaging however. Nachi: For septic patients, make sure your choice of antibiotics covers intra-abdominal gram-negative and anaerobic organisms. Port-site infections require gram-positive coverage to cover skin flora. Additionally, give IV fluids, blood products, and antiemetics as appropriate. Jeff: Alright, so this month, we also have 2 special populations to discuss. First up, the kids. Nachi: Recent estimates from 2015-2016 put the prevalence of obesity of those 2 years old to 19 years old at about 19%. As obese children are at higher risk for comorbidities later in life and bariatric surgery remains one of the best modalities for sustained weight loss, these surgical procedures are also being done in children. Jeff: Criteria for bariatric surgery in the adolescent population is similar to that of adults and includes a BMI of 35 and major comorbidities (like diabetes or moderate to severe sleep apnea) or patients with a BMI 40 with other comorbidities associated with long term risks like hypertension, dyslipidemia, insulin resistance and impaired quality of life. Nachi: Despite many adolescents meeting criteria, they should be referred with caution as the long term effects are unclear and the adolescent experience is still in its infancy with few pediatric specific programs. Jeff: Still, the complication rate is low - about 2.3% with generally good clinical outcomes including improved quality of life and reducing or staving off comorbidities. Nachi: Women of childbearing age are the next special population. They are at particular risk because of the unique caloric and nutrient needs of a pregnant mother. Jeff: Pregnant women who have had bariatric surgery have an increased risk of perinatal complications including prematurity, small for gestational age status, NICU admission and low Apgar scores. However, these risks come with benefits as other studies have shown reduced incidence of pre-eclampsia, large for gestational age neonates, and gestational diabetes. Nachi: 2013 guidelines from various organizations recommend avoiding becoming pregnant for at least 12-18 months postoperatively, with ACOG recommending a minimum of 2 years. Bariatric surgery patients who do become pregnant require serial monitoring for fetal growth and higher doses of supplemental folate. Jeff: We also have 2 pretty cool cutting edge techniques to mention this month before getting to disposition. Nachi: Though these are certainly not going to be done in the ED, you should be aware of two new techniques. Recently, the FDA approved 3 new endoscopic gastric balloon procedures in which a balloon is inflated in the stomach as a means of simulating a restrictive procedure. Complications include perforation, ulceration, GI bleeding, and migration with obstruction. As of now, they are only approved as a temporary modality for up to 6 months. Jeff: And we also have the AspireAssist siphon, which was approved in 2016. With the siphon, a g tube is placed in the stomach, and then ⅓ of the stomach contents is drained 20 minutes after meals, thus limiting overall digested intake. Nachi: Pretty cool stuff... Jeff: Yup - In terms of disposition, decisions should often be made in conjunction with the bariatric surgical team. Urgent and occasionally emergent surgery is required for those with hemodynamic instability, anastomotic or staple line leaks, SBO, acute band slippage with dilatation of the gastric pouch, tight gastric bands, and infected port sites with concurrent intra abdominal infections. Nachi: And while general surgeons should be well-versed in these complications should the patient require an emergent surgery, it is often best to stabilize and consider transfer to your local bariatric specialty facility. Jeff: In addition to the need for admission for surgical procedures, admission should also be considered in those with dehydration and electrolyte disturbances, those with persistent vomiting, those with GI bleeding requiring transfusions, those with acute cholecystitis or choledococholithiasis, and those with malnutrition. Nachi: Finally, patients with chronic strictures, marginal ulcers, asymptomatic trocar or ventral hernias, and stable gastric band erosions can usually be safely discharged after an appropriate conversation with the patient’s bariatric surgeon. Nachi: Moving on to pathophysiology. Visceral pain results from distention or inflammation of the hollow organs or from ischemia from any internal organ, while the more localized, somatic pain is typically from irritation of the adjacent peritoneum. Jeff: And don't forget about referred pain. Due to the movement of organs and stretching of nerve pathways during fetal development, pain may be referred to distant sites, like diaphragmatic irritation presenting as shoulder pain. Nachi: Let's talk differential diagnosis. The differential for abdominal pain is tremendously broad and includes both intra-abdominal and extra abdominal pathologies. Check out table 2 for a very thorough list. Jeff: Table 1 is also worth reviewing while you're on page 3 as it lists a few of the common dangerous mimics that often lead to misdiagnosis on initial presentation. To highlight a few – a AAA can masquerade as renal colic, diverticulitis, or a lumbar strain; an ectopic may present similar to PID, a UTI, or a corpus luteum cyst,

Nachi: Moving on to pathophysiology. Visceral pain results from distention or inflammation of the hollow organs or from ischemia from any internal organ, while the more localized, somatic pain is typically from irritation of the adjacent peritoneum. Jeff: And don’t forget about referred pain. Due to the movement of organs and stretching of nerve pathways during fetal development, pain may be referred to distant sites, like diaphragmatic irritation presenting as shoulder pain. Nachi: Let’s talk differential diagnosis. The differential for abdominal pain is tremendously broad and includes both intra-abdominal and extra abdominal pathologies. Check out table 2 for a very thorough list. Jeff: Table 1 is also worth reviewing while you’re on page 3 as it lists a few of the common dangerous mimics that often lead to misdiagnosis on initial presentation. To highlight a few – a AAA can masquerade as renal colic, diverticulitis, or a lumbar strain; an ectopic may present similar to PID, a UTI, or a corpus luteum cyst, and mesenteric ischemia may present shockingly similar to gastroenteritis, constipation, ileus, or an SBO. Nachi: Though misdiagnosis is certainly possible at any age, one must be particularly cautious with the elderly. Abdominal pain in the elderly is complicated by a number of factors, they often have no fever, no leukocytosis, or no localized tenderness despite surgical disease, surgical problems progress more rapidly, and lastly, they are at risk for vascular catastrophes, which don’t typically afflict the younger population Jeff: Dr. Colucciello closes the section on the elderly with a really thought-provoking point – we routinely admit 75 year old with chest pain and benign exams, yet we readily discharge a 75 year old with abdominal pain and a benign exam even though the morbidity and mortality of abdominal pain in this group exceeds that of the chest pain group. Nachi: That’s an interesting perspective, but we still have to think about this in the context of what an admission would offer in either of these cases. Most of the testing for abdominal pain can be done in the ED, CT being the workhorse. This point certainly merits more thought though. Jeff: Most clinicians have a low threshold to scan their elderly patients with abdominal pain, and the data behind this practice is quite compelling. In one study, CT altered the admission decision in 26%, need for surgery in 12%, the need for antibiotics in 21%, and changed the suspected diagnosis in 45%. Nachi: That latter figure, 45% change in suspected diagnosis, that was also confirmed in another study in which CT revealed a clinically unsuspected diagnosis in 43% of the elderly. Jeff: And it’s worth mentioning, that even though CT may be the go-to-tool - biliary tract disease, which we know is best visualized on ultrasound, is actually the most common cause of abdominal pain, especially sudden onset abdominal pain in the elderly. Nachi: The next higher risk group to discuss are patients with HIV. While anti retroviral therapy has certainly decreased the burden of opportunistic infections, don’t forget to keep a broader differential in this group including bacterial enterocolitis, drug-induced pancreatitis, or AIDS related cholangiopathy Jeff: Definitely make sure to check to see if the patient has a recent CD4 count to give you a sense of their disease and what they may be at risk for. At less than 200, cryptosporidium, isospora, cyclospora, and microsporidium all make their way onto the differential in addition to the standard players. Nachi: For more information on HIV and its management, check out the February 2016 issue of Emergency Medicine Practice, which covered this and more in depth. Jeff: The next high risk population we are going to discuss are women of childbearing age. Step one is always the same - diagnose pregnancy! Always get a pregnancy test for women between menarche and menopause. Nachi: The pregnancy test is important not only for diagnosing an intrauterine pregnancy, but it’s also a reminder, that we need to consider and rule out an ectopic. Jeff: Along similar lines, you also need to consider torsion, especially in your pregnant population, as 20% of cases of ovarian torsion occur during pregnancy. Nachi: Unfortunately, you cannot rely on the physical exam alone in this age group, as the pelvic exam may be misleading. Up to a quarter of women with appendicitis can exhibit cervical motion tenderness -- a finding typically associated with PID. Sadly, errors are common and ⅓ of women of childbearing age who ultimately were found to have appendicitis were initially misdiagnosed. Jeff: To help reduce your risk in the pregnant population, consider imaging, particularly with radiation reduction strategies, including using ultrasound and MRI, which is gaining favor in the diagnosis of appendicitis in pregnancy. Nachi: Diagnosis of appendicitis, in a pregnant patient, ultrasound vs. mri. Sounds familiar. Didn’t we just talk about this in Episode 24 back in January? Jeff: We sure did! Take another listen if that doesn’t ring a bell. Nachi: That was focused on first trimester only, but while we’re talking about appendicitis in pregnancy - keep in mind that during the second half of pregnancy, the appendix has moved out of the RLQ and is more likely to be found in the RUQ. Jeff: As yes, the classic RUQ appendix. As if our jobs weren’t hard enough, now anatomy is changing… Anyway, the last high risk group we are going to discuss here are those patients with prior abdominal surgery. Make sure to ALWAYS examine the patient's exposed skin to look for scars. Adhesions are the leading cause of SBOs in the industrialized world, followed by malignancy, IBS, and internal or external hernias. Nachi: Also keep a high index of suspicion for patients who have undergone bariatric surgery. They are especially prone to surgical causes of abdominal pain including skin infections and surgical leaks. Jeff: For this reason, CT imaging should be done with IV and oral contrast, with those having undergone a Roux-en-Y receiving oral contrast on the CT table. Nachi: Perfect. Let’s move on to evaluation once in the ED! Jeff: As we mentioned a few times already - diagnosis is difficult, a comparison of initial and final diagnosis only has about 50-65% accuracy. For this reason, Dr. C suggests taking a ‘worst first’ approach to forming your differential and guiding your workup. Nachi: And as a brief aside, before we continue… Missed appendicitis is one of the three most common causes of emergency medicine malpractice lawsuits - with MI and fractures being the other two. That being said, you, as a clinician, have either missed appendicitis or likely will in the future. In a study of cases of misdiagnosed appendicitis brought to litigation, several themes recurred. For example, patients with misdiagnosed disease has less RLQ pain and tenderness as well as diminished anorexia, nausea, and vomiting. Jeff: Well that’s scary - I know I’ve already missed a case, but luckily, he returned thanks to good return precautions, which we’ll get to in a few minutes. Also, note that in addition to imaging and the physical exam, history is often the key to uncovering the cause of abdominal pain. Nachi: Not to harp on litigation, but in malpractice cases brought up for failure to diagnose abdominal conditions, deficiencies in data gathering and charting were often to blame rather than misinterpretation of data. Jeff: As no shocker here, getting a complete history remains tremendously important in your practice as an emergency clinician. A recurring theme of EMplify for sure. Nachi: In order to really nail this down, consider using a standardized history form -- or memorizing one. An example is shown in Table 1. Standardized forms have been shown to improve patient satisfaction and diagnostic accuracy. Jeff: An interesting question for your abdominal pain patient is to ask about the ride to the hospital. Experiencing pain going over a speed bump has been shown to be about 97% sensitive and 30% specific for appendicitis. So fairly sensitive, but not too specific. Nachi: That’s interesting and may help guide you, but it’s certainly no replacement for CT. And remember that you can have stump appendicitis. This can occur in the appendiceal remnant after an appendectomy and is found in about 0.15% of all appendectomies. Jeff: Alright, so on to the physical exam. Like always, let’s start with vital signs. An elevated temp can be associated with intra abdominal infection, but sensitivity and specificity vary greatly here. Always consider a rectal temp, as these are generally more reliable. Nachi: And remember that hypothermic patients who are septic have worse outcomes than those who are hyperthermic and septic. Jeff: Elevated respiratory rate can be due to pain or subdiaphragmatic irritation. However, it can also be due to hypoxia, sepsis, anemia, PE, or metabolic acidosis, so consider all of those also in your differential. Nachi: Moving on to blood pressure: frank hypotension should make you immediately think of a ruptured AAA or septic shock 2/2 an intra abd infection. You can also use the shock index, which as a reminder is simply the HR/SBP. In one study, a SI > 0.7 was sensitive for 28-day mortality in sepsis. Jeff: Speaking of HR, tachycardia can be a response to pain, anxiety, fever, blood loss, or sepsis. An irregularly irregular rhythm -- or a fib -- is an important risk factor for mesenteric ischemia in elderly patients. This is important to consider in your differential early as it may guide your imaging modality. Nachi: With vitals done, we can move on to the abdominal exam - it is rare that a serious abdominal condition will present without tenderness in a young adult patient, but remember that the elderly patient may not present with much tenderness at all due decreased peritoneal sensitivity. Abdominal tenderness that is greatest when the abdominal muscles are contracted is likely due to abdominal wall pain. This can be elicited by having the patient lift their head or let their legs off the bed. This finding is known as Carnett sign and is about 95% accurate for distinguishing abdominal wall pain from visceral abdominal pain. Jeff: Though tenderness itself is helpful, the location of tenderness can be misleading. Note that while 80% of patients with appendicitis have RLQ tenderness, 20% don’t. The old 80-20 rule! So definitely don’t let RLQ tenderness be your sole guide! Nachi: Voluntary guarding is due to fear, anxiety, or even a reaction to a clinician’s cold hands. Involuntary guarding (also called rigidity) is more likely to occur with surgical disease. Remember that rigidity may be a less common finding in the elderly despite surgical disease. Jeff: Peritoneal signs are the true hallmark of surgical disease. These include rebound pain, pain with coughing, pain with shaking the stretcher or pain with striking the patient’s heel. Rebound historically has been thought to be pathognomonic for surgical disease, but recent literature hasn’t found it to be all that useful, with one study claiming it has no predictive value. Nachi: As an alternative, consider the “cough test”. Look for evidence of posttussive abd pain (like grimacing, flinching, or grabbing the belly). Studies have found the cough sign to be 80-95% sensitive for peritonitis. Jeff: In terms of other sings elicited during the abdominal exam: The murphy sign, ruq palpation that causes the patient to stop a deep inspiration -- in one study had a sensitivity of 97%, but a specificity of just under 50%. The psoas sign, pain elicited by extending the RLE towards the back while the patient lies on their left side -- in one study had a specificity of 95%, but only had a sensitivity of 16%. Nachi: Neither the obturator sign (pain with internal rotation of the flexed hip) nor the rosving sign (pain in the RLQ by palpating the LLQ) have been rigorously studied. Jeff: Moving a bit further south, from the abdomen to the pelvis - let’s talk about the pelvic exam. Most EM training programs certainly emphasize the importance of the the pelvic exam for women with lower abdominal pain, but some recent papers have questioned its role. A 2018 study involving 288 women 14-20 years old found that the pelvic didn’t increase sensitivity or specificity of diagnosis of chlamydia, gonorrhea, or trichomoniasis when compared with history alone. Another study questioned whether the pelvic exam can be omitted in these patients with an early intrauterine pregnancy confirmed on ultrasound, but it was unable to reach a conclusion, possibly due to insufficient power. Nachi: While Jeff and I do find it valuable to elicit as much as information from the history as possible and take value in the possibility of omitting the pelvic in certain cases in the future, given the current evidence based medicine, we both agree with the author here. Don’t abandon the pelvic for these patients just yet! Jeff: While on this topic, we should also briefly mention a reminder about fitz-hugh-curtis syndrome, perihepatic inflammation associated with PID. Nachi: As for the digital rectal exam, this can certainly be of use when considering and diagnosing prostatitis, perirectal disease, stool impactions, rectal foreign bodies, and gi bleeds. Jeff: And let’s not forget the often overlooked scrotal and testicular exam. In men with abdominal or flank pain, this should always be considered. Testicular torsion often presents with isolated abdominal or flank pain. The scrotal exam will help diagnose inguinal and scrotal hernias. Nachi: Getting back to malpractice case reviews for a minute --- in a 2018 review involving testicular torsion, almost ⅓ of the patients with missed torsion had presented with abdominal pain --- not scrotal pain! In ⅕ of the cases, no testicular exam was performed at all. Also, most cases of missed torsion occured in patients under 25 years old. Jeff: Speaking of torsion, about 6% occur over the age of 31, so have an increased concern for this in the young. Of course, if concerned for torsion, consult urology immediately and consider manual detorsion. Nachi: And if you, like me, were taught to manually detorse by rotating in the lateral or open book direction, keep in mind that in a study of 200 males with torsion, ⅓ had rotated laterally, not medially. Jeff: Great point. And one last quick point here. Especially if you are unsure about the diagnosis, make sure to perform serial exams both in the ED and also in the next few days at their PCP’s office. In one study, a 30 hour later repeat exam for patients discharged with nonspecific abdominal pain resulted in a clinically relevant change in diagnosis and therapy in almost 25% of patients. Nachi: So that wraps up the physical. Let’s get into diagnostic studies, starting with lab work and everybody’s favorite topic... the cbc. Jeff: Yup, just the other day I was asked by a consultant “what’s the white count.” in a patient with CT proven appendicitis. Man, a small part of my soul dies every time this happens. Nachi: It appears you must have an evidenced based soul then. According to a few studies, anywhere from 10-60% of patients with surgically proven appendicitis have an initially normal WBC. So in some studies, it’s even worse than a coin flip. Jeff: Even worse, in children the CBC is less helpful. In children, an elevated WBC detects a mere 53% of severe abdominal pathology - so again not all that helpful. Nachi: That being said, at the other end of the spectrum, in the elderly, an elevated WBC may imply serious disease. Jeff: So let’s make this perfectly clear. A normal WBC should not be reassuring, but an elevated WBC, especially in the elderly, should be very concerning. Nachi: The CRP is up next. Though not used frequently, it’s still worth mentioning, as there is a host of data on it in the setting of abdominal pain. In one meta analysis, CRP was approximately 62% sensitive and 66% specific for appendicitis. Jeff: And while lower levels of CRP do not rule out positive findings, increasing levels of CRP do predict, with increasing likelihood, the chances of positive findings. Nachi: Next we have lipase and amylase. The serum lipase is the best test for suspected pancreatitis. The amylase adds limited value and should not be routinely ordered. Jeff: As for the lactate. The greatest value of a lactate level is to detect occult shock and sepsis. It is also useful to screen for visceral ischemia. Nachi: And the last lab test we’ll discuss is the UA. The urinalysis is a potentially misleading test. In two studies, 20-30% of patients with appendicitis also had hematuria with leukocytes and bacteria on their UA. In a separate study of those with a AAA, there was an 87% incidence of hematuria. Jeff: That’s pretty troubling. Definitely not great to diagnosis someone with hematuria and a primary GU problem, when their aorta is actually exploding. Nachi: And that’s a great reminder to always avoid premature diagnostic closure. Jeff: Also worth mentioning is that not all ureteral stones present with hematuria. At least 6% have no hematuria on microscopy. Nachi: Alright, so that brings us to imaging. First up: plain films. I’m going to quote this directly from the article since I think it's so important, ‘never rely on plain films to exclude surgical disease.” Jeff: This statement is certainly evidence based as in one study 40% of x-ray findings were inconsistent with the final diagnosis. In another study, 43% of patients with major surgical disorders had either normal or misleading plain film results. So again, the take home here is that XR cannot rule out surgical disease, and should not be routinely ordered except for in specific settings. Nachi: And perhaps the most important of all those settings is in the setting of possible free air under the diaphragm. In this case, an upright chest visualizing the area under the diaphragm would be the test of choice. But again, even this doesn’t rule out surgical disease as free air may be absent on plain films in ⅓ to ½ of patients who have already perfed. Jeff: Next we have everybody’s favorite, the ultrasound. Because of it’s low cost and ease of use, bedside ultrasound is gaining traction. And we’ve cited this and other similar studies in other issues, this is a skill emergency medicine physicians must have in this day and age and it’s a skill they can learn quickly. Nachi: Ultrasound can visualize most solid organs, but it is best suited for the Right upper quadrant and pelvis. In the RUQ, we are looking for wall thickening, pericholecystic fluid, ductal dilatation, and sonographic murphys sign. Jeff: In the pelvis, there is a role for both transabdominal and transvaginal to rule out ectopic and potentially rule in intrauterine pregnancy. I know the thought of performing your own transvaginal ultrasound may sound crazy to some, but we both trained in places where ED TVUS was the norm and certainly wasn’t that hard to learn. Nachi: Ah, the good old days of residency. I’m certainly grateful for the US tech where I am now though! Next up we have CT. CT scans are ordered in just under 30% of patients with abdominal pain. Jeff: It’s worth noting, that while many used to scan with triple contrast - oral, rectal and IV, recent literature has shown that IV contrast alone is adequate for the diagnosis of most surgical conditions, including appendicitis. Nachi: If you’re still working in a shop that scans for RLQ pain with oral or rectal contrast, definitely check out the 2018 american college of radiology appropriateness criteria that states that IV contrast is generally appropriate for assessing the RL. Jeff: And while we are on the topic of contrast, let’s dive a bit deeper into the, perhaps myth, that contrast leads to contrast induced nephropathy. Nachi: This is another really important point. Current data show that being ill enough to be admitted to the hospital is a risk factor for acute kidney injury and that IV contrast for CT does not add to that risk. In 2015, the american college of radiology noted in their manual on contrast media that the concern for the development of contrast induced nephropathy is not an absolute contraindication for using IV contrast. IV contrast may be necessary regardless of the risk of nephrotoxicity in certain clinical situations. Jeff: Ok, so contrast induced nephropathy may be real, but more studies and a definitive statement are still needed. Regardless, if the patient is sick and they need the scan with contrast, don’t hold back. Nachi: I think that’s a fair take home. As another note about the elderly, CT should be almost routine in the elderly patient with acute abdominal pain as it improves accuracy, optimizes appropriate hospitalization, and boosts ED management decision making confidence for this patient group. Jeff: If they are over 65, make sure you chart very carefully why they don’t need a scan. Nachi: Speaking of not needing a scan, two quick caveats on CT before moving to MRI. Unstable patients do not belong in a radiology suite - they belong in the ED resus bay to be resuscitated first. Prompt surgical consultation and bedside ultrasound if indicated are both a must in unstable patients. Jeff: The second caveat is on the other end of the spectrum - not all CT scanning is created equally - the interpretation depends on the scanner, the quality of the scan, and the experience and training of the reading radiologist. In one study, nearly 13% of abdominal CT scans may initially be misread. Nachi: So if you’re concerned, consider consultation or an extended ED observation to monitor for any changes in the patient’s status. Jeff: Next up is MRI - MRI has an ever expanding role in the ED. The accuracy of MRI to diagnose appendicitis is very similar to CT, so consider it in all pregnant patients, though ultrasound is still considered first line. Nachi: And finally let’s touch upon the ekg and ACS. In patients over 40 with upper abdominal pain, an EKG and troponin should always be considered. Jeff: Don’t be reassured by a response to a GI cocktail either - this does not exclude myocardial ischemia. Nachi: Next, let’s talk the role of analgesia in treating the undifferentiated abdominal pain patient. Jeff: While there was formerly a concern of ‘masking the pain’ with opiates, the evidence says otherwise. Pain medicine may even aid in the diagnosis, so definitely don’t withhold it in the setting of acute abdominal pain. Nachi: Wait I get that masking the pain is no longer considered a concern, but how would it aid in the diagnosis? Jeff: Good question. Analgesics might facilitate the gathering of history and allow a more complete physical exam by relaxing the abdominal musculature. Nachi: Ahh that makes sense. So certainly treat pain! Both morphine at 0.1 mg/kg and fentanyl at 1 mic/kg are appropriate analgesics for acute abdominal pain. In those that are a difficult stick, a recent study showed that 2 micrograms/kg of fentanyl via a nebulizer was a safe alternative. Remember, fentanyl is quick on, quick off, which may make it desirable in certain situations. It actually has the shortest time of onset of any opioid. It’s also safer in patients with a “marginal” blood pressure. Jeff: And just like the GI cocktail - response to opiate analgesics does not exclude serious pathology. These patients need serial exams and likely labs and imaging if their pain is so severe. Nachi: Few things are more important prior to discharge of an abdominal pain patient than documenting repeat exams and a PO trial. Jeff: True. You should also consider haloperidol for patients with gastroparesis and cannabinoid hyperemesis as a growing body of literature supports its use in such settings. Check out the August 2018 EMP or EMplify for more details if you’re curious. Nachi: The last analgesic to discuss is our good friend ketamine. Low dose ketamine at 0.3 mg/kg over 15 minutes is gaining traction as the analgesic of choice in many ED’s. Jeff: The key there, is that it must be given over 15 minutes. Ketamine has a great safety profile, but you make it so much safer and a much better experience if you give it slowly. Nachi: Before we get to disposition, let’s talk controversies and cutting edge - and there is just one this month - and that’s the use of the Alvarado score. Jeff: In the Alvarado score, you get two points for RLQ tenderness and 2 points for a leukocytosis over 10,000. You get an additional point for all of the following; rebound, temp over 99.1, migration of pain to the RLQ, anorexia, n/v, and a left shift. The max score is therefore 10. A score of 3 or less make appendicitis unlikely, 4-6 warrants CT imaging, and 7 or more a surgical consultation. Nachi: A 2007 study suggests that using the Alvarado score along with bedside ultrasound might allow for rapid and inexpensive diagnosis of appendicitis. Jeff: I don’t think we should change practice based on this just yet, but more ultrasound diagnosis may be on the horizon. If you want to start using the Alvarado score in your practice, MDcalc has a great easy to use calculator. Nachi: Let’s get to the final section. Disposition! Jeff: As we mentioned at the beginning of this episode, the diagnosis is less important than proper disposition. For patients with suspected ruptured AAA, torsion, or mesenteric ischemia - the disposition is easy - they need immediate surgical consultation and likely operative intervention. Nachi: For others, use the tools we outlined above - ct, us, labs, etc, to help support your decision. Keep in mind, that serial exams are a great tool and of little expense - so make sure to lay your hands on the patient's abdomen frequently, especially when the diagnosis is unclear. Jeff: For those that look well after a work up, with no clear diagnosis, it may be reasonable to discharge them home with prompt follow up, assuming prompt follow up is plausible. The key here is that these patients need good discharge instructions. Check out figure 2 on page 20 for a sample discharge template. Nachi: But if the patient is still uncomfortable, even after a thorough workup, there may be a role for ED observation units. In one study of 220 patients admitted for to ED obs units for serial exams, 39% eventually underwent surgery with only 5% having negative laparotomies. Jeff: This month’s issue wraps up with some super important time and cost effective strategies, so let’s see if we can quickly breeze through some of the most important points before closing out this episode. Nachi: First - limit your abdominal x-rays as they offer limited value and are rarely helpful except in the setting of perforation, when an early upright chest film should be used liberally. Jeff: Next - limit electrolyte testing especially in young adults with nausea, vomiting and diarrhea. In those 18 to 60, clinically significant electrolyte abnormalities occur in only 1% of those with gastro. Nachi: With respect to urine testing, urine cultures are rarely indicated for uncomplicated cystitis in young women. Along similar lines, don’t anchor on the diagnosis of UTI as other lower abdominal conditions often lead to abnomal urine studies. Jeff: In your alcoholic patients, although all should be approached with an abundance of caution, limit testing to repeat abdominal exams in your non-toxic appearing patient who is already tolerating PO. Nachi: For those with suspected renal colic, especially those with a history of renal colic, limit CT use and instead consider ultrasound to look for hydro. This approach is endorsed by ACEPs choosing wisely campaign. Jeff: But as a reminder, this is for low risk patients only. Anyone with signs of infection should also undergo CT imaging. Nachi: And lastly - consider incorporating bedside US into your routine. The US is fast and accurate and compares similarly to radiology, especially in the context of detecting acute cholecystitis. Jeff: Certainly a good place to start, but let me preface this with an important point - arriving at a specific psychiatric diagnosis in the ED is likely neither feasible nor realistic due to the obvious limitations, most namely, time - instead, you should focus on assessing and collecting information on the presenting symptoms and taking a comprehensive psychiatric and medical history. Nachi: According to DSM-5, to diagnose a major depressive disorder you must have 5 or more of the following: depressed mood, decreased interest or pleasure in most activities, body weight change, insomnia or hypersomnia, restlessness or slowing, fatigue, feelings of worthlessness or guilt, diminished ability to think or concentrate or indecisiveness, or finally recurrent thoughts of death and or suicide. In addition, at least 1 of the symptoms must be either a depressed mood or loss of interest. Jeff: These symptoms must last most of the day, nearly every day, for 2 weeks. Nachi: And these symptoms must cause clinically significant distress or impairment across multiple areas of functioning. Jeff: So those were criterion A and B. Criterion C, D, and E state that a MDD does not include factors from substance use or medical conditions, psychotic disorders, or manic episodes. Nachi: Once you’ve had the symptoms for 2 years with little interruption, you likely qualify for a persistent depressive disorder rather than a MDD. Jeff: And if your symptoms repeatedly co-occur around menses, this is more likely premenstrual dysphoric disorder. Nachi: Moving on to suicide and suicide related concepts. Suicidal ideation is the consideration or desire to kill oneself. Jeff: These can be active or passive thoughts, for example, “I don’t want to be alive” vs “I want to kill myself.” Nachi: Other important terms include, the suicide plan, suicide attempt, suicide gesture and nonsuicidal self-injury. The plan typically includes the how, where, and when a person will carry out their attempt. Jeff: A suicide gesture is an action or statement that makes others believe that a person wants to kill him or herself, regardless of the actual plan. Nachi: I think that’s good for definitions, let’s discuss some more epidemiology. Based on 2005 data, the prevalence of 1 month MDD was 5% with a lifetime prevalence of major depression of 13%. Jeff: If those figures seem a bit high, another CDC study found that in a general population survey of a quarter million people between 2006-2008, 9% met the criteria for major depression. Pretty big numbers... Nachi: Sadly, though outpatient visits for depression and suicide related complaints have decreased over the years, while ED visits remain stable, implying that the ED is a critical entry point for depressed and suicidal patients. Jeff: It’s important to also recognize at risk populations. In several studies, the prevalence of MDD is reported as being nearly twice as high in women as it is in men. Nachi: MDD is also much more common in younger adults, with a prevalence of about 20% in those under 65 and a prevalence of just 10% in those 65 and older. Jeff: Additionally, being never-married / widowed / or divorced, being black or hispanic, having poor social support, major life events, and have a history of substance abuse are all serious risk factors for depression. Nachi: In terms of suicidality, nearly half of depressed adults in one study felt that they wanted to die, with ⅓ having thought about suicide. Taking it one step further, somewhere between 14-31% of depressed adults have attempted suicide, and roughly 1 in 10 depressed adults ultimately die by suicide. Jeff: And while it seems crass to even mention the financial impact, the number is shocking - suicide has an estimated economic burden of $5.4 billion per year in the US. Nachi: That’s an incredible amount and much more than I would have guessed. Jeff: In terms specific risk factors for suicide and suicide related complaints - white men over 80 have the highest rate of suicide death in the US, with 51.6 deaths per year per 100,000 individuals. Nachi: You snuck in an important word there - suicide DEATH. While old people die the most from suicide, younger adults attempt suicide more often. Jeff: Along similar lines, while women attempt suicide nearly 4 times more frequently than men, men are 3 times more likely to die by suicide, likely related to their respective choice of suicide methods. Nachi: Lesbian, gay, and bisexual men or women are another at risk population, with rates of suicidal ideations being nearly twice that of their heterosexual counterparts Jeff: Despite the litany of risk factors we just ran through, the strongest single predictor for suicide related outcomes is a prior history of suicidal ideation or attempt, with individuals who have made a previous attempt being nearly 6 times more likely to make another. Nachi: And lastly, those who have had symptoms severe enough to warrant psychiatric admission have an increased lifetime risk of suicide also at 8.6% vs 0.5% for the general population, in one study. Jeff: Alright, so that wraps up the background, let’s move on to the actual evaluation. Nachi: When forming your differential, a crucial aspect is identifying potential secondary causes of depressive symptoms, as many depressive symptoms are driven by etiologies that require different management strategies and treatment. Be on the lookout for toxic-metabolic, infectious, neurologic disturbances, medication side effects, and recent medical events as the etiology for depressive episodes and suicidality. Jeff: Excellent point, which we’ll reiterate a few times throughout the episode - always be on the lookout for medical causes of new psychiatric symptoms. Next, we have my favorite, prehospital care - when doing your scene assessment, look out for possible signs of overdose such as empty pill bottles lying around. It’s also important to assess for the presence of firearms. Of course, this should not be done at the expense of acute medical stabilization. Nachi: And don’t forget to consider transport directly to institutions with full psychiatric services, especially for those with active suicidal ideations. Jeff: Once in the ED - start by maximizing the patient's privacy. Always use a nonjudgmental approach and use open-ended questions. Nachi: If feasible, map the chronology of depressive symptoms and their impact on the patient’s functional status. It’s also important to elicit any psychiatric history, including prior hospitalizations. Jeff: Screening for suicidality is critical in all patients with depressive symptoms given the elevated risk in this population. Though not broadly adopted in many EDs, there are a number of screening tools to assist you in this process, including the PHQ-9, ED SAFE PSS-3, and C-SSRS, which all asses for severity of suicide risk. These have been developed primarily for the outpatient and primary care settings. Nachi: And not surprisingly, MDCalc has online tools to help you use these risk assessments, so you can easily pull up a scoring tool on your phone should the appropriate clinical scenario arise. Jeff: The PHQ-9 was validated in various outpatient settings, including the ED. This is a self-administered depression questionnaire that has been found to be reliable across genders and different cultures. Interestingly, the PHQ-9 questionnaire contains one question about suicidality - how often is the patient bothered by thoughts that you would be better off dead or hurting yourself. Responding “nearly every day” increases your odds from 1 in 250 to 1 in 25 of attempting suicide. Nachi: The next tool to discuss is the ED-Safe PSS-3. The PSS-3 assesses for depression/hopelessness and suicidal ideations in the past 2 weeks as well as lifetime history of suicide attempt. Jeff: In one study, using this tool doubled the number of suicide-risk cases detected. Nachi: Once someone has screened positive for recent suicidal ideations, further screening must be done via a secondary screener. Jeff: In one study, following this approach decreased the total number of suicide attempts by 30% following an ED visit. Nachi: And what would you advise to clinicians that are concerned that questioning a patient about suicidal ideation may actually encourage or introduce the idea of suicide in those who hadn’t already considered it? Jeff: Great question - It has been found that there has been no associated introduction of negative effect when a patient is asked about suicidal ideations. Concerns about iatrogenic effects should not prevent such evaluations. Nachi: Definitely reassuring that this has been looked into. Let’s move on to the physical. Jeff: The physical exam should include a cognitive assessment that focuses on identifying medical conditions, as well as a behavioral mental health status exam that focuses on identifying the presence and degree of depression. Nachi: And as you said, we would mention it a few times -- In the ED, you always want to make sure you aren’t missing an underlying medical condition that manifests as depression. Jeff: So important. Alright, let’s move on to diagnostic studies. And thanks to a systematic review of 60 studies on this topic, there is actually reasonably good data here. Nachi: According to this review, in patients with a known psychiatric disease presenting with exacerbating psychiatric complaints, routine serum and urine tox screening is not recommended. Additional screening tests should be considered in those with new psychiatric symptoms who are 65 years or older, those who are immunosuppressed, and those with concomitant medical disease. Jeff: a 2017 ACEP clinical policy also recommends against routine lab testing in those with acute psychiatric complaints. They too call for a focused history and physical to guide testing. Nachi: It’s also worth highlighting one other incredibly important point from that ACEP policy - urine tox screens for drugs of abuse should not delay patient evaluation for transfer to a psychiatric facility. Jeff: Definitely a great policy to check out if you find yourself in all too frequent disagreements with your local psychiatric receiving facility. Nachi: You should also consider serum testing in those taking psychotropic medications with known toxic effects, such as lithium, as toxicity would change management. Jeff: Ok, last point about the work up, imaging studies of the brain should not be routinely ordered unless you have a high degree of suspicion. Nachi: That wraps up testing. Let’s move on to treatment. Jeff: First and foremost, you must maintain a safe environment. Effective precautions include alerts to staff about the potential safety risk in addition to searches of the patient and his / her belongings if applicable. Nachi: With the staff notified and the patient searched, the patient should be placed in a room without potentially dangerous items, like tubing or needles. Those who are at a very high risk may warrant continuous observation. Jeff: Speaking of safety, you will definitely want to engage in safety planning with the patient. Safety planning can be completed by any emergency clinician and should take about 20-45 minutes. Nachi: And while this is typically done by a psychologist or psychiatrist, this is something any emergency clinician can also easily do. Jeff: Safety planning beings with a brief interview. Next you establish a list of personalized and prioritized steps to help the patient through his or her next crisis. In a full plan, you should identify: warning signs, internal coping strategies, people and social settings that provide distraction, people whom the patient can ask for help, professionals or agencies whom the patient can contact during a crisis, and lastly how to make the environment safe (for example, lethal means counseling). Nachi: Of course, while the plan is meant to be a step by step approach for the patient, you should encourage the patient to seek professional help at any time if it is necessary. Jeff: Great point. And while safety planning typically is most effective when combined with other interventions, research suggests that it does enhance outpatient treatment engagement after an ED visit and in one study, reduce subsequent suicide attempts by 30% vs usual care. That’s a huge win for something that’s not that hard to do. Nachi: Similar to safety planning, let’s discuss no-suicide contracts. No-suicide contracts or no-harm contracts are verbal or written agreements between the patient and the clinician to articulate that he or she will not attempt to hurt him or herself. Though there isn’t a ton of evidence, at least one RCT showed that safety planning was superior to contracts. Jeff: Lethal-means counseling on the other hand is a potentially helpful prevention strategy. In lethal means counseling, you merely have to address the patient’s access to lethal means. By slowing their access to their lethal means, it is thought that the relatively short-lived suicidal crises may pass before they could access said means. Nachi: For example, you could provide options for restricting access to lethal means, such as disposal, locking up and giving the key to someone else, or temporarily giving the means to a friend. Jeff: And this may be a good time to involve friends and or family, especially when dealing with suicidal youths. Nachi: This is such an important and simple intervention that has actually been shown to reduce suicide attempts and deaths. Unfortunately, few ED clinicians address lethal means. Jeff: Pro tip: since most ED clinicians chart with templates, add something to your standard suicidality / psychiatric template about lethal means. This will serve as an important reminder to address it in real time. Nachi: That is a really great idea to ensure you don’t skip over this underutilized counseling. Jeff: The next aspect of treatment to discuss is follow up. Follow up is critical for both depressed and suicidal patients. Follow up can come in many forms and at a minimum should include the national suicide prevention lifeline. Nachi: The authors even simplify this for us a bit, providing 5 easy steps to help make sure patients follow through with ED discharge recommendations. Jeff: First, provide a standard handout that includes a list of outpatient providers. Next provide the patient the 24 hours crisis line number. After that, ask the patient to identify the most viable resources and address any barriers the patient may have in getting there. Next, schedule a follow up appointment, ideally within a week of discharge, and lastly, document the patient’s preferred follow up resources and steps taken to get them there. Nachi: And if this seems too burdensome for a single provider, think about identifying a staff member who may help the patient with follow up - perhaps a social worker or case manager. Follow up is so important, it’s critical that the ball not be dropped after you’ve put in so much hard work to make the plan. Jeff: As always, the team approach is preferred. Alright so the last treatment to discuss is actual pharmacotherapy. Since commonly prescribed antidepressants take up to 6-8 weeks to have a clinical effect, the administration of psychotropic medications is not routinely initiated in the ED. Interestingly, there may be a role for ketamine, yes, ketamine, in conjunction with oral meds. More on that in a few minutes though... Nachi: Let’s talk first about special populations - the only one we will discuss this month is military veterans. Jeff: Recent evidence has demonstrated an association between exposure to blast and concussive injuries and subsequent depressive and anxiety symptoms. Nachi: In part, because of this, among veterans presenting for emergency psychiatric services, approximately 52% reported suicidal ideations in the prior week and 70% reported current depressive symptoms. Clearly this is a major problem in this population. Jeff: But to bring it back to ED care, in one study, among depressed veterans with death by suicide, 10% had visited a VA ED in the 30 days prior to their death. Nachi: And this is in no way meant to be a knock-on VA ED docs - they are dealing with a very at risk population. But it is worth highlighting the importance of the ED visit as an excellent opportunity to begin to engage the patient in long term care. Jeff: Exactly, every ED visit is an opportunity that shouldn’t be missed. Nachi: Let’s talk controversies and cutting-edge topics from this issue. Jeff: First, let’s start by returning to ketamine and the treatment-resistant depression and suicidality. Nachi: Recent trials, including RCTs have found that low doses of ketamine administered via a variety of routes, may have a significant therapeutic effect towards reducing suicidality in patients in the acute setting. Jeff: To this end, Esketamine, an intranasal version of ketamine has already been FDA approved for treatment resistant depression. Nachi: This has huge implications for some of the psychiatrically sickest patients, so be on the lookout for more in the future. Jeff: Next we have the zero-suicide model. This is a program of the national action alliance for suicide prevention that involves a multi pronged approach to reducing suicide based on the premise that suicide is preventable. This model involves educating clinicians on best practices, identifying screening and assessment tools for engagement, treatment, and disposition. Nachi: Though not yet implemented in the ED setting, this may offer a novel approach to ED patients with psychiatric emergencies in the ED. Jeff: The next controversy is a big one - alcohol intoxication and suicide risk. There is a bidirectional relationship between depression and alcohol abuse and dependency. Not only is alcohol abuse a lifetime risk factor for completed suicide, those who make suicide attempts or present with suicidal ideations are more likely to be intoxicated. Nachi: In addition, formerly intoxicated patients may deny their previous thoughts and intentions when sober. Interestingly, though such patients have an increased lifetime risk of death by suicide. Jeff: Given this paradox and the evidence that exists, the authors recommend observing the patient until they have reached a reasonable level of sobriety. This effective level of sobriety should be based on clinical assessment and not blood alcohol levels. If the patient unfortunately has reached a place where they are at risk of withdrawal, this should be treated while in the ED. Nachi: It’s worth noting that ACEP guidelines and guidelines from the american association for emergency psychiatry have both supported a personalized approach that emphasize evaluating the patient’s cognitive abilities rather than a specific blood alcohol level to determine when to pursue a formal psychiatric assessment. Jeff: Very important point - in this high-risk population, you are targeting a clinical endpoint, not a laboratory end point and this is backed by several national guidelines. Nachi: Moving on to the next topic - let’s discuss post discharge patient contact. Jeff: Though not something many ED clinicians routinely do, this may be something to consider implementing in your department. And this doesn’t even have to be something as time consuming as a phone call. In one study, sending a brief postcard 9 times a year with a quick “hope things are well” type message to patients discharged after deliberate self-harm reduced self-poisonings by 50%. Nachi: Though other studies including other methods of follow up have not shown as drastic results, generally the results have shown a positive impact. Jeff: Next we have to discuss the various screening tools. Though we previously mentioned screening tools in a positive light, using such decision-making tools is still of limited utility due to the fact that they rely on self-reporting and suicidal thoughts and behaviors are complex and may require the consideration of hundreds of risk factors. Nachi: And while implicit association tests are being developed to predict suicidal thoughts and behaviors, and computer models and machine learning are being used to enhance our screening tools, there is still a long way to go before such tools perform more independently with acceptable performance. Jeff: The last cutting-edge topic to discuss is telepsychiatry. Nachi: Just as telestroke has changed stroke care forever, as technology advances, telepsychiatry may provide a solution to easily expand access to outpatient services and consultation in a cost effective manner - offering quick psychiatric care to those that never had access. Jeff: Let’s move on to the final section of the article. Disposition, which can be a bit complicated. Nachi: The decision for discharge, observation, or admission depends on clinical judgment and local protocols. Appropriate disposition is often fraught with legal, ethical, and psychological considerations. Jeff: It’s also worth noting that patients with suicidal ideations tend to have overall longer lengths of stay when compared to other patients on involuntary mental health hold. Nachi: There are however some suicide risk assessment tools that can help in the disposition decision planning such as C-SSRS, SAFE-T, and ICARE2. C-SSRS is a series of questions that assess the quality of suicidal ideation. SAFE-T is 5 step evaluation and triage tool that assesses various qualities and makes treatment recommendations. ICARE2 is provided by the American College of Emergency Physicians as a result of an iterative literature review and expert consensus panel. It also integrates many risk factors and treatment approaches. Jeff: It goes without saying that none of these tools are perfect. They should be used to assist in your clinical decision making. Nachi: For depressed but not actively suicidal patients, ensure close follow up with a mental health clinician. These patients typically do not require inpatient hospitalization. Jeff: Let’s also touch upon involuntary confinement here. Patients who are at imminent risk of self harm who refuse to stay for evaluation may need to be held involuntarily until a complete psychiatric and safety evaluation is performed. Nachi: Before holding a patient involuntarily, it is important to fully familiarize yourself with the state and county laws as there is wide variation. The period of involuntary confinement should be as short as possible. Jeff: With that, let’s close out this month’s episode with some high yield points and clinical pearls. Nachi: And as with any infectious work up, tachycardia, hypotension, and fever should all raise the concern for possible sepsis. In your sepsis source differential, definitely consider PID in addition to the usual sources. As a mini plug for a prior issue, PID was actually covered in the December 2016 issue of Emergency Medicine Practice, in detail. Jeff: Getting back to the physical exam: though some question the utility of the pelvic exam as our diagnostics get better, the literature suggests the pelvic definitely still has a big role both in diagnosing and differentiating STDs and other pathology. Don’t skip this step when indicated. Nachi: Now that we have a broad overview, let’s talk about specific STDs, covering diagnosis, testing, and treatment. Jeff: If following along in the article, appendices 1, 2 and 3, list detailed physical exam findings for the STDs were going to discuss, while table 3 lists treatment options. A great resource to use while following along or as a reference during a clinical shift! Nachi: First up, let’s talk chlamydia, the most common bacterial cause of STDs, with 1.7 million reported infections in 2017. Most are asymptomatic, which increases spread, especially in young women. Jeff: Chlamydia trachomatis has a 2-3 day life cycle in which elementary bodies enter endocervical and urethral cells and replicate, eventually causing host cell wall rupture and further spread. Nachi: Though patients with chlamydia are often asymptomatic, cervicitis in women and urethritis in men are the most common presenting symptoms. Vaginal discharge is the most common exam finding followed by cervical ectropion, endocervical mucus, and easily induced bleeding. Other presenting symptoms include urinary frequency, dysuria, PID, or even Fitz-Hugh-Curtis syndrome, which is a PID induced perihepatitis. In men, epididymitis, prostatitis, and proctitis are all possible presenting symptoms also. Jeff: And of note, chlamydia can also cause both conjunctivitis and pharyngitis. Nachi: This article has a ton of helpful images. Check out figures 1 and 2 for some classic findings with chlamydial infections. Jeff: When testing for chlamydia, nucleic acid amplification is the test of choice as it has the highest sensitivity, 92% when tested from a first-catch urine sample vs. 97% from a vaginal sample. While these numbers are similar, and you’re gut may be to forego the pelvic exam, consider the pelvic exam to aid in the diagnosis of PID and to evaluate for cervicovaginal lesions or other concomitant stds. Nachi: Similarly, in men, the test of choice is also a nucleic acid amplification test, with a first catch urine preferred over a urethral swab. Jeff: And lastly, nucleic acid amplification is also the test of choice from rectal and oropharyngeal samples, though you need to check with your lab first as nucleic acid amplification is not technically cleared by the FDA for this indication. Nachi: Treatment for chlamydia is simple, 1g of azithromycin, or doxycycline 100 mg BID x 7 days. Fluoroquinolones are a second line treatment modality. Jeff: In pregnant women, chlamydia can lead to ectopic pregnancy, premature rupture of membranes, and premature delivery. The single 1g azithromycin dose is also safe and effective with amox 500 mg TID x 7 days as a second line. Pregnant women undergoing treatment should have a documented test-of cure 3-4 weeks after treatment. Nachi: Next up, we have gonorrhoeae, the gram-negative diplococci. Gonorrhea is the second most commonly reported STD, affecting 0.8% of women and 0.6% of men, with over 500,000 reported cases in 2017. Jeff: Gonorrhea attaches to epithelial cells, altering the surface structures leading to penetration, proliferation and eventual systemic dissemination. Nachi: Though some may be asymptomatic, women often present with cervicitis, vaginal pruritis, mucopurulent discharge, and a friable cervical mucosa, along with dysuria, frequency, pelvic pain and abnormal vaginal bleeding. Jeff: Men often present with epididymitis, urethritis, along with dysuria and mucopurulent discharge. Proctitis, pharyngitis, and conjunctivitis are all possible complications. Nachi: In it’s disseminated form, gonorrhea can lead to purulent arthritis, tenosynovitis, dermatitis, polyarthralgias, endocarditis, meningitis, and osteomyelitis. Jeff: In both men and women the test of choice for gonorrhea again is NAAT, with endocervical samples being preferred to urine samples due to higher sensitivity. In men, urethral and first catch urine samples have a sensitivity and specificity of greater than 97%. Nachi: And as with chlamydial samples, the FDA has not approved gonorrhea NAAT for rectal and oropharyngeal samples, but most labs are able to process these samples. Jeff: Yeah, definitely check before you go swabbing samples that cannot be run. Lastly, in regards to testing, though it won’t likely change your management in the moment, the CDC does recommend a gonococcal culture in cases of confirmed or suspected treatment failure Nachi: It’s also worth noting that although NAAT can be used in children, but culture is additionally preferred in all settings due to legal ramifications of sexual abuse. Jeff: It pains me just to think about how awful that is. Ugh. Moving on to treatment: when treating gonorrhea, the current recommendation is to treat both with cefitriaxone and azithro. 250 mg IM is the preferred dose, up from just 125 mg IM which was preferred dose two decades ago along with 1g of azithro. Nachi: And if ceftriaxone IM cannot be administered easily, 400 mg PO cefixime is the second line treatment of choice. If there is a documented cephalosporin allergy, PO gemifloxacin or gentamycin may be used. And for those with an azithomycin intolerance, a 7 day course of doxycycline may be substituted instead. Jeff: In pregnant women, gonococcal infections are associated with chorioamnionitis, premature rupture of membranes, preterm birth, low birth weight, and spontaneous abortions. Pregnant woman therefore should be treated with both ceftriaxone and azithro in the same manner as their non pregnant counterparts. Nachi: There is also one quick controversy to discuss here. Jeff: oh yeah, go on… Nachi: The CDC currently recommends the IM dose of ceftriaxone, not IV. And this is because of the depot effect. However, it’s unclear if this effect is in fact true, as IM and IV ceftriaxone levels measured in blood 24 hours later are similar. So if the patient has an IV already, should we just give the ceftriaxone IV instead of IM? Jeff: I think it is probably okay, but I’ll wait for a bit more research. For now, I would continue to stick with the CDC recommendation of IM as the correct route. Nachi: And with the continuing rise of STD’s and the public health and economic burden we are describing here, I think the IM route, which is known to be effective, should still be used -- until the CDC changes their recommendations. Next up we have the great imitator/masquerader, syphilis, caused by the spirochete Treponema pallidum. LIke the other STDs we’ve discussed so far, cases of syphilis are also on the rise with over 30k cases in 2017, a 10% increase from 2016. Jeff: Syphilis is spread via direct contact between open lesions and microscopic abrasions in the mucous membranes of vagina, anus, or oropharynx. The organism then disseminates via the lymphatics and blood stream. Nachi: Infection with syphilis comes in three stages. Primary syphilis is characterized by a single, painless lesion, or chancre, which occurs about 3 weeks after inoculation. 6-8 weeks later, secondary syphilis develops. This often presents with a rash, typically on the palms and soles of the feet, or with condyloma lata, or lymphadenopathy. Jeff: Tertiary syphilis doesn’t appear until about 20 years post infection and it includes gummatous lesions and cardiac involvement including aortic disease. Nachi: Patients at any stage may go long periods without any symptoms, which is known as latent syphilis. In addition, at any stage a patient may develop neurosyphilis, which can present with strokes, altered mental status, cranial nerve dysfunction, and tabes dorsalis. Jeff: In early syphilis, dark-field examination is the definitive method of detection, though this is impractical in the ED setting. There are, instead, 2 different algorithms to follow. The CDC traditional algorithm recommends a nontreponemal test like rapid plasma reagin or RPR or the venereal disease research lab test also called VDRL, followed by confirmational treponemal test (fluoresent treponemal antibody absorption or FTA-ABS or T pallidum passive agglutination also called TP-PA). More recently there has been a shift to the reverse sequence, with screening with a treponemal assay followed by a confirmatory nontreponemal assay. Nachi: The reason for the change is that there is an increased availability of rapid treponemal assays. And where available, the reverse sequence offers increased throughput and the ability to detect early primary syphilis better. The CDC, however, still recommends the traditional testing pathway -- that is nontreponemal tests first like RPR or VDRL, followed by treponemal tests like FTA-ABS or TP-PA. The article also notes that emergency clinicians should rely on clinical manifestations in addition to serologic testing, when determining whether to treat for syphilis. Jeff: For neurosyphilis, the CSF-VDRL test is highly specific but poorly sensitive. In cases of a negative CSF-VDRL but still with high clinical suspicion, consider a CSF FTA-ABS test, which has lower sensitivity, but is also highly specific and may catch the diagnosis. Nachi: Treatment for primary, secondary, and early latent syphilis is with 2.4 million units of Penicillin G IM. For ocular and neurosyphilis, treatment is with 18-24 million units of pen G IV every 4 hours or continuously for 10-14 days. In patients who have a penicillin allergy, skin testing and desensitization should be attempted rather than azithromycin due to concerns for resistance. Jeff: For pregnant women, PCN is the only proven therapy. Interestingly, there is some evidence to suggest that a second IM dose may be beneficial in treating primary and secondary syphilis in pregnancy though data are limited. Nachi: We also have to mention the Jarisch-Herxheimer reaction before moving on. This is a syndrome of fevers, chills, headache, myalgias, tachycardia, flushing and hypotension following high dose PCN treatment due to a massive release of endotoxins when the bacteria die. This typically occurs in the first 12 hours but can occur up to 24 hours after treatment. Treatment is supportive. Concern of this reaction should never delay PCN treatment!! Jeff: The next condition to discuss is Bacterial vaginosis, or BV, which, interestingly, is not always an STD. It is therefore critically important to choose your words wisely when speaking with a patient who has BV. Nachi: That is an important point that is worth repeating. BV is not always an STD. So what is BV? BV occurs when there is a decrease or absence of lactobacilli that help maintain the acidic pH of the vagina leading to an overgrowth of Gardnerella, bacteroides, ureaplasma and mycoplasma. BV does not occur in those who have never had intercourse and it may increase the risk of other STDs and HIV. Jeff: 50% of women with BV are asymptomatic, while the others will have a thin, grayish-white, homogeneous vaginal discharge with a fishy smell, along with pruritis. Nachi: To diagnose BV, most use the amsel criteria, which requires 3 of following 4: 1) a thin, milky, homogeneous vaginal discharge, 2) the release of a fishy odor before or after the addition of potassium hydroxide, 3) a vaginal pH > 4.5, and 4) the presence of clue cells in the vaginal fluid. These criteria are 90% sensitive and 77% specific, with clue cells being the most reliable predictor. Jeff: And for those of us without immediately available microscopy, you can make the diagnosis based on characteristic vaginal discharge alone. Treat with metronidazole, 500 mg BID for 7 days, metronidazole gel, or an intravaginal applicator for 5 days, with the intravagainal applicator being better tolerated than the oral equivalent Nachi: BV in pregnancy increases risk of preterm birth, chorioamnionitis, postpartum endometriitis and postcesarean wound infections. Pregnant patients are treated the same as nonpregnant or with 400 mg of clindamycin BID x 7 days. Jeff: Always nice when there is really only one treatment regimen across the board. And that will be a general theme for treatment options in pregnancy with a few exceptions. Nachi: Next up we have Granuloma inguinale, or donovanosis, which is caused by Klebsiella granulomatis. Jeff: Granuloma inguinale is endemic to India, the Caribbean, central australia, and southern africa. It is rarely diagnosed in the US. Nachi: Granuloma inguinale presents with highly vascular, ulcerative lesions on the genitals or perineum. They are typically painless and bleed easily. If disseminated, Granuloma inguinale can lead to intra-abdominal organ and bone lesions and elephantiasis-like swelling of the external genitalia. Jeff: Granuloma inguinale can can be diagnosed by microscopy from the surface debris of purulent ulcers. Nachi: Once you have the diagnosis, the CDC recommends treatment with azithromycin for at least 3 weeks and until all lesions have resolved. Jeff: Next we have lymphogramuloma venereum or LGV. Nachi: LGV is a C. Trachomatis infection of the lymphatics and lymph nodes. This is predominantly a disease of the tropics and subtropical areas of the world. Jeff: On exam, in the primary stage, you would expect a small, painless papule, pustule, nodule or ulcer on the coronal sulcus of the penis or on the posterior forchette, vulva, or cervix of women. The primary stage eventually progresses to the secondary stage, which is characterized by unilateral lymphadenopathy with fluctuant, painful lymph nodes known as buboes. Nachi: Check out figure 11 for a great classic image of the “groove sign” which is involvement of both the inguinal and femoral lymph nodes, and is seen in 15-20% of cases. And actually even more common than the groove sign is a presentation with proctitis. Jeff: Testing for LGV should be based on high clinical suspicion, and NAAT should be performed on a sample from the primary ulcer base or from aspirate from a bubo. Nachi: Treatment for LGV is with doxycycline 100 mg BID x 21 days. Jeff: So, to summarize, for LGV, remember painful lymphadenopathy, especially in those with proctitis. Treat with doxy. Nachi: Next we have Mycoplasma genitalium, which causes nongonococcal urethritis in men and mucopurulent cervicitis and PID in women. Jeff: Unfortunately, there is no diagnostic test for M. genitalium, and it should be considered clinically, especially in the setting of recurrent urethritis. Nachi: Treat with azithro, but not 1g x 1. Instead, M. Genitalium should be treated with a course of azithro, with 500 mg on day 1 followed by 250 mg daily for 4 days. Moxifloxacin is an alternative. Jeff: Simple enough. Moving on to everybody’s favorite, genital herpes. Nachi: umm, I’m not sure sure anybody would call herpes their favorite. Why would you even say that? Jeff: i don’t know, seemed natural at the time… Regardless, primary genital herpes is caused by either HSV1 or HSV2. Though only an estimate, and likely an underestimate at that, it is estimated that at least 1 in 6 people in the US between 14 and 49 have genital herpes. Nachi: That’s much higher than I would have thought. Jeff: Patients usually contract oral herpes from HSV-1 due to nonsexual contact with saliva and genital herpes due to sexual contact with an infected person. Nachi: Keep in mind, however, that HSV1 can and will also cause genital infections if spread via oral sex. Jeff: Localized symptoms include pain, itching, dysuria, and lymphadenopathy and systemic symptoms include fever, headache, and malaise. In women, look for herpetic vesicles on the external genitalia along with tender ulcers in areas of rupture, see figure 12 for a characteristic image. Nachi: Though symptoms tend to be more severe in woman, men may present with vesicles on the glans penis, penile shaft, scrotum, perianal area, and rectum or even with dysuria and penile discharge. Jeff: HSV1 and 2 infections also have the ability to recur, though recurrences tend to become less frequent and severe over time. Nachi: It’s noteworthy that there is also a direct correlation between stress levels and the severity of an HSV outbreak. Jeff: Herpes can be diagnosed by viral culture of an unroofed vesicle or by NAAT. PCR based assays can also differentiate between HSV1 and HSV2 Nachi: While there is no cure, antivirals may help prevent and shorten outbreaks. Ideally you should begin treatment within 72 hours of lesion appearance. Treat with acyclovir, valacyclovir, or famciclovir. In addition, don't forget about adjuncts like analgesia, sitz bathes, and urinary catheter placement for severe dysuria. Jeff: HSV can also be vertically transmitted from mother to child so in pregnancy, treat with acyclovir 400 mg 3x/day for 7 days or valacyclovir Nachi: And because transmission is so easy, babies born to mothers with active lesions should be delivered by cesarean section. Jeff: Let’s move on to human papillomavirus, or HPV. There are over 100 types of HPV with 40 being transmitted through skin to skin contact, typically via vaginal and anal intercourse. Nachi: Most infections are asymptomatic and clear within 2 years. Jeff: Right, but one of the main reasons this is such a big deal is that HPV types 16 and 18 are oncogenic strains and can lead to cervical, penile, vulvar, vaginal, anal, and oropharyngeal cancers. Amazingly, HPV is responsible for more than 95% of the cervical cancers in women. Nachi: Hence the importance of the new vaccine series that most young adults and children are now opting for. Vaccination should occur in women through age 26 or men through age 21 if not previously vaccinated. Jeff: Critically important to take advantage of a vaccine that can prevent cancer! Nachi: And though not as important in terms of health consequences, just be aware that HPV 6 and 11 may lead to anogenital warts, known as condyloma acuminata. Jeff: In terms of exam findings, as you just mentioned, most infections are asymptomatic and self-limited. If symptoms do develop, HPV typically causes those cauliflower like or white plaque like growths lesions on the external genitalia, perineum, and perianal skin. Nachi: For testing, there is a limited role in the ED. Diagnosis should be made by visual inspection, followed eventually by a biopsy. Jeff: And just like the biopsy, which is unlikely to be done in the emergency department, most treatment is also not ED based. Treatment options include cryotherapy, immune-based therapy, and surgical excision, which has both the highest success rates and lowest recurrence. Nachi: Next up, we have trichomoniasis. Jeff:Trichomoniasis is a single-celled, flagellated, anaerobic protozoa, that directly damages the epithelium, causing microulcerations in the vagina, urethra, and paraurethral glands. Nachi: With an estimated 3.7 million infected people in the US, this is something you’re also bound to see. Jeff: Risk factors include recent or current incarceration, IV drug use, and co-infection with BV. Nachi: Note the common theme here - co infection. It’s very common for patients to have more than one STD, so make sure not to anchor when you think you’ve nailed the diagnosis. Jeff: On exam the majority of both women and men are asymptomatic. In women, you may find a purulent, frothy vaginal discharge, vaginal odor, vulvovaginal irritation, itching, dyspareunia, and dysuria Nachi: And don’t forget about the classic colpitis macularis, or the strawberry cervix. Though this is frequently taught and stressed, it’s actually only seen in 2-5% of infected women. Jeff: But to be fair, a strawberry cervix and frothy vagianl discharge together have a specificity of 99% for trich, which is really not bad. Nachi: While many EDs sadly aren’t blessed with a wet mount, the wet mount has the advantage of being simple, convenient, and generally low cost. Jeff: While all of that is true regarding the wet mount, it’s no longer first line, again with NAAT being preferred, as it’s highly sensitive, approaching 100%. Nachi: And for those of us who don’t have access to NAAT, there are also antigen-detecting tests which don’t perform quite as well, but they are much more sensitive than the traditional wet mount. Jeff: Treatment for trichomoniasis is with oral metronidazole, 2g in a single oral dose a or 500 mg twice a day for 7 days. Alternatively, the more expensive tinidazole, 2g for 1 dose, is actually superior according to the most recent evidence. Nachi: For pregnant patients, trichomoniasis is unfortunately associated with premature delivery and premature rupture of membranes, with no improvement following treatment. Still, patients should be tested and treated, preferentially with metronidazole, to relieve symptoms and prevent partner spread. Jeff: We have two more special populations to discuss in this month’s issue - those in correctional facilities and sexual partner treatment. If you are lucky enough to be involved in treating those in correctional facilities, keep in mind that rates of gonorrhea, chlamydia, syphilis, and trichomoniasis are higher in persons in both juvenile and adult detention facilities than the general public. Nachi: In general for patients in correctional facilities, maintain a lower threshold for just about everything. This is just an at-risk population. Jeff: Let’s move on to sexual partners, and expedited partner therapy or EPT. Nachi: Once you’ve diagnosed a patient with an STD, you can also provide a prescription or medication to the patient to give to their partner or partners. Jeff: This practice is critically important to stop partners from unknowingly spreading the STD further which is a real problem. Unless prohibited by law, emergency clinicians should routinely offer EPT to patients with chlamydia, gonorrhea, or trichomoniasis. To see your states’ current status, the CDC maintains a list of the status in all 50 states. Nachi: In terms of specific partner therapies, for chlamydia, EPT can be accomplished with a single 1g dose of azithromycin or doxycyclin 100 mg bid for 7 days. Consider concurrent treatment for gonococcal infection also. Jeff: For Gonorrhea, EPT includes a single oral dose of 400 mg of cefixime and a 1g oral dose of azithromycin. Nachi: For EPT for syphilis, unfortunately the partner has to present to the ED for a single IM injection of penicillin G. While this does place a burden on the partner, it opens up an opportunity for additional serologic testing and possibly treatment of his or her partners as well. Jeff: Routine EPT for those with BV is not recommend as the data shows that partner treatment does not affect rates of relapse or recurrence. Nachi: For genital herpes, you should counsel patients and their partners that they should abstain from sexual activities when there are lesions or prodromal symptoms. Make sure to refer partners for evaluation as well. Jeff: Since there isn’t much data on HPV partner notification, for now, encourage patients to be open with their partners so they may seek treatment as well. Nachi: And lastly, for Trichomoniasis, EPT includes 2 g of metronidazole or 500 mg BID for 7 days or that single 2g dose of tinidazole. Jeff: In general, it is always better to have the partner present to a physician for diagnosis and treatment, but EPT is an option when that seems unlikely or impossible. Nachi: Also, when possible be sure to inquire about drug allergies and provide some guidelines on ER presentation for allergic reactions. Jeff: So that wraps up EPT. Let’s discuss disposition. Though most will end up going home, a few may require IV medications, such as those with severe HSV, disseminated gonococcus, and neurosyphilis. Nachi: Admission should also be strongly considered in those who are pregnant or with concern for complications. Those with severe nausea, vomiting, high fever, the inability to tolerate oral antibiotics, and those failing oral antibiotics should also be considered for admission. Jeff: But if your patient doesn’t meet those criteria, as most will not, and they are headed home, stress the importance of follow up. Especially for those with gonorrhea and chlamydia, for whom a test of cure after completion of their medication is recommended. This is even more important for pregnant women. Nachi: Chlamydia, gonorrhea, HIV, and syphilis are among the many infectious diseases that require mandatory reporting. Definitely familiarize yourself with your states’ reporting laws, as most of these patients will be headed home and you’ll want to make sure you don’t miss your chance to prevent further spread. Nachi: Each year, in the US, approximately 10,000 patients present with electrical burns or shocks. Thankfully, fatalities are declining, with just 565 in 2015. On average, between 25 and 50 of the yearly fatalities can be attributed to lightning strikes. Jeff: Interestingly, most of the decrease in fatalities is due to improvements in occupational protections and not due so much to changes in healthcare. Nachi: That is interesting and great to hear for workers. Also, worth noting is the trimodal distribution of patients with electrical injuries: with young children being affected by household currents, adolescent males engaging in high risk behaviors, and adult males with occupational exposures and hazards. Jeff: Electrical injuries and snake bites – leave it to us men to excel at all the wrong things… Anyway, before we get into the medicine, we unfortunately need to cover some basic physics. I know, it might seem painful, but it’s necessary. There are a couple of terms we need to define to help us understand the pathologies we’ll be discussing. Those terms are: current, amperes, voltage, and resistance. Nachi: So, the current is the total amount of electrons moving down a gradient over time, and it’s measured in amperes. Jeff: Voltage, on the other hand, is the potential difference between the top and bottom of a gradient. The current is directly proportional to the voltage. It can be alternating, AC, or direct, DC. Nachi: Resistance is the obstruction of electrical flow and it is inversely proportional to the current. Think of Ohm’s Law here. Voltage = current x resistance. Jeff: Damage to the tissues from electricity is largely due to thermal injury, which depends on the tissue resistance, voltage, amperage, type of circuit, and the duration of contact. Nachi: That brings us to an interesting concept – the let-go threshold. Since electrical injuries are often due to grasping an electric source, this can induce tetanic muscle contractions and therefore the inability to let go, thus increasing the duration of contact and extent of injury. Jeff: Definitely adding insult to injury right there. With respect to the tissue resistance, that amount varies widely depending on the type of tissue. Dry skin has high resistance, far greater than wet or lacerated skin. And the skin’s resistance breaks down as it absorbs more energy. Nerve tissue has the least resistance and can be damaged by even low voltage without cutaneous manifestations. Bone and fat have the highest resistance. In between nerve and bone or fat, we have blood and vascular tissue, which have low resistance, and muscle and the viscera which have a slightly higher resistance. Nachi: Understanding the resistances will help you anticipate the types of injuries you are treating, since current will tend to follow the path of least resistance. In high resistance tissues, most of the energy is lost as heat, causing coagulation necrosis. These concepts also explain why you may have deeper injuries beyond what can be visualized on the surface. Jeff: And not only does the resistance play a role, but so too does the amount and type of current. AC, which is often found in standard home and office settings, but can also be found in high voltage transmission lines, usually affects the electrically sensitive tissues like nerve and muscle. DC has a higher let-go threshold and does not cause as much sensation. It also requires more amperage to cause v-fib. DC is often found in batteries, car and computer electrical systems, some high voltage transmission lines, and capacitors. Nachi: Voltage has a twofold effect on tissues. The first mechanism is through electroporation, which is direct damage to cell membranes by high voltage. The second is by overcoming the resistance of body tissues and intervening objects such as clothes or water. You’re probably familiar with this concept when you see high voltages arcing through the air without direct contact with the actual electrical source, leading to diffuse burns. Jeff: As voltage increases, the resistance of dry skin is -- not surprisingly -- reduced, leading to worse injuries. Nachi: And for this reason, the US Department of Energy has set 600 Volts as the cutoff for low vs high voltage electrical exposure. Jeff: It is absolutely critical that we also mention and then re-mention throughout this episode, that those with electrical injuries often have multisystem injuries due to not only the thermal injury, electrical damage to electrically sensitive tissue, but also mechanical trauma. Injuries are not uncommon both from forceful pulling away from the source or a subsequent fall if one occurs. Nachi: That’s a great point which we’ll return to soon, as it plays an important role in destination selection. But before we get there, let’s review the common clinical manifestations of electrical injuries. Jeff: First up is – the cutaneous injuries. Most electrical injuries present with burns to the skin. Low voltage exposures typically cause superficial burns at the entry and exit sites, whereas high voltage exposures cause larger, deeper burns that may require skin grafting, debridement, and even amputation. Nachi: High voltage injuries can also travel through the sub-q tissue leading to extensive burns to deep structures despite what appears to be relatively uninjured skin. In addition, high voltage injuries can also result in superficial burns to large areas secondary to flash injury. Jeff: Electrical injuries can also lead to musculoskeletal injuries via either thermal or mechanical means. Thermal injury can lead to muscle breakdown, rhabdo, myonecrosis, edema, and in worse cases, compartment syndrome. In the bones, it can lead to osteonecrosis and periosteal burns. Nachi: In terms of mechanical injury – electrical injury often leads to forceful muscular contraction and falls. In 2 retrospective studies, 11% of patients with high voltage exposures also had traumatic injuries. Jeff: While not nearly as common, the rarer cardiovascular injuries are certainly up there as the most feared. Pay attention to the entry and exit sites, as the pathway of the shock is predictive of the potential for myocardial injury and arrhythmia. Common arrhythmias include AV block, bundle branch blocks, a fib, QT prolongation and even ventricular arrhythmias, including both v-fib and v-tach, both of which typically occur immediately after the injury. Nachi: There is a school of thought out there that victims of electrical injury can have delayed onset arrhythmias and require prolonged cardiac monitoring – however several well-designed observational studies, including 1000s of patients, have demonstrated no such evidence. Jeff: It’s also worth noting that ST elevation MIs have also been reported, however this is usually due to coronary artery vasospasm rather than acute arterial occlusion. Nachi: Respiratory injuries are somewhat less common. Acute respiratory failure usually occurs secondary to electrical injury-induced cardiac arrest. Thoracic tetany can cause paralysis of respiratory muscles. Late findings of respiratory injury including pulmonary effusions, pneumonitis, pneumonia, and even PE. The electrical resistance of lung tissue is relatively high, which may account for why pulmonary injury is less common. Jeff: Vascular injuries include coagulation necrosis as well as thrombosis. In addition, those with severe burns are at increased risk of DVT, especially in those who are immobilized. In at least one study, the incidence of DVT in hospitalized burn patients was as high as 23%. That’s -- high. Nachi: Neurologic complaints are far more common as nerve tissue is highly conductive. While the most common injury from an electric shock is loss of consciousness, other common neurologic insults include weakness, paresthesias, and difficulty concentrating. Jeff: And if the entry and exit sites traverse the spinal cord – this also puts the patient at risk for spinal cord lesions. Specifically with respect to high voltage injuries – these victims are at risk for posterior cord syndrome. In addition, depression, pain, anxiety, mood swings, and cognitive difficulties have all been commonly described. Nachi: Rounding out our discussion of electrical injuries, visceral injuries are rather rare, with bowel perforation being the most common. High voltage injuries have also been associated with cataracts, macular injury, retinal detachment, hearing loss, tinnitus, and vertigo. Jeff: Perfect. I think that more or less rounds out an overview of organ specific electrical injuries. Let’s talk about prehospital care for these patients -- a broad topic in this case. As always, the first, and most important step in prehospital care is protecting oneself from the electrical exposure if the electrical source is still live. Nachi: In cases of high voltage injuries from power lines or transformers or whatever oddity the patient has come across, it may even be necessary to wait for word from the local electrical authority prior to initiating care. Remember, the last thing you want to do is become a victim yourself. Jeff: For those whose electrical injury resulted in cardiac arrest, follow your standard ACLS guidelines. These aren’t your standard arrest patients though, they typically have many fewer comorbidities – so CPR tends to be more successful. Nachi: Intubation should also be considered especially early in those with facial or neck burns, as risk of airway loss is high. Jeff: And as we mentioned previously, concurrent trauma and therefore traumatic injuries is very common, especially with high voltage injuries, so patients with electrical injuries require a complete survey and not just a brief examination of their obvious injuries. Nachi: When determining destination, trauma takes priority over burn, so patients with significant trauma or those who are obtunded or unconscious should be transported to an appropriate trauma center rather than a burn center if those sites are different. Jeff: Let’s move on to evaluation in the emergency department. As always, it’s ABC and IV, O2, monitor first with early airway management in those with head and neck burns being a top priority. After that, complete your primary and secondary surveys per ATLS guidelines. Nachi: During your survey, make sure the patient is entirely undressed and all constricting items, like jewelry is removed. Jeff: Next, make sure that all patients with high voltage injuries have an EKG and continuous cardiac monitoring. Those with low voltage injuries and a normal EKG do not require monitoring. Nachi: Additionally, for those with severe electrical injuries, an IV should be placed and fluid resuscitation should begin. Fluid requirements will likely be higher than those predicted by the parkland formula, and you should aim for a goal of maintaining urine output of 1-1.5 ml/kg/h. Jeff: With your initial stabilization underway, you can begin to gather a more thorough history either from bystanders or EMS if they are still present. Try to ascertain whether the current was AC or DC, and whether it was high or low voltage. Don’t forget to ask about the setting of the injury as this may point to other concurrent traumatic injuries, that may in fact take precedence during your work up. Nachi: Moving on to the physical exam. As mentioned previously, disrobe the patient and complete a primary and secondary survey. Jeff: If the patient has clear entry and exit wounds, the path through the body may become apparent and offer clues about what injuries to expect. Nachi: A single exam will not suffice for electrical injury patients. All patients with serious electrical injuries will require serial exams to evaluate for vascular compromise and compartment syndrome. Jeff: So that wraps up the physical, let’s move onto diagnostic studies. Nachi: First off -- I know we’ve said it, but it’s definitely worth reiterating. All patients presenting with a history of an electric shock require an EKG Jeff: In those with a low voltage injury without syncope and a normal EKG, you don’t routinely need cardiac monitoring. However, in the setting of high voltage injuries, the data is less clear. Based on current literature, the authors recommend overnight monitoring for at least 8 hours for all high voltage injuries. Nachi: While no routine labs work is required for minor injuries, those with more serious injuries require a cbc, cmp, CK, CK-MB, and urinalysis. Jeff: The CK is clearly for rhabdo, but interestingly, a CK-MB greater than 80 ng/mL is actually predictive of limb amputation. Oh and don’t forget that urine pregnancy test when appropriate. Nachi: In terms of imaging, you’ll have to let your history guide your diagnostic studies. Perform a FAST exam to screen for intra-abdominal pathology for anyone with concern for concurrent trauma. Keep a low threshold to XR or CT any potentially injured body region. Jeff: Real quick – in case you missed it – ultrasound sneaks in again. Maybe I should reconsider and do an US fellowship – seems like that’s where the money is at - well maybe not money but still. Let’s move on to treatment. Nachi: In those with minor injuries like small burns and a low voltage exposure – if they have a normal EKG and no other symptoms, these patients require analgesia only. Give return precautions and have them follow up with their PCP or a burn center. Jeff: In those with more severe injuries, as we mentioned before, but we’ll stress again, protect the patient’s airway early especially if you are considering transfer and have any concerns. In one study, delays in intubation was associated with a high risk of a difficult airway. Always make sure you have not only your tool of choice but also all of your backup airway devices ready as all deeper airway injuries may not be apparent externally. Nachi: Fluid resuscitation with isotonic fluids is the standard -- again -- with a goal urine output of 1-1.5 ml/kg/h. Jeff: Address pain with analgesia – likely in the form of opiates – and don’t be surprised if large doses are needed. Nachi: Dress burned areas with an antibiotic dressing and update the patient’s tetanus if needed. While there is ongoing debate about the role of prophylactic antibiotics, best evidence at this point recommends against them. We talked about thermal burns in Epsiode 13 also, so go back and listen there for more... Jeff: There is also a range of practice variation with respect to early surgical exploration of the burned limb with severe injuries. At this time, however, the best current evidence supports a conservative approach. Nachi: Serial exams and watch and wait it is. . We have some interesting special populations to discuss this month. First up, as is often the case, the kids. Jeff: Young children are sadly more likely to present with orofacial burns due to, well, everything ending up in their mouth. And since many of our listeners are likely in boards study mode – why don’t you fill us in on the latest evidence with respect to labial artery bleeding. Nachi: Sure – . There is up to a 24% risk of labial artery bleeding and primary tooth damage with oral electrical injuries. Although there isn’t a clear consensus, current evidence supports early ENT consultation and a strong consideration for admission and observation for delayed bleeding. Jeff: Keep in mind though, that labial artery bleeding is often delayed and has been reported as far as 2 weeks out from the initial insult. Nachi: Moral of the story: don’t put electrical cords in or anywhere near your mouth. Next, we have pregnant patients. Case reports of pregnant patients suffering electrical injuries have described fetal arrhythmias, ischemic brain injury, and fetal demise. For this reason, those that are past the age of fetal viability should have fetal monitoring after experiencing an electric shock. Jeff: If not already done, an ultrasound should be obtained as well and a two week follow up ultrasound will be needed. Nachi: We’re switching gears a bit with this next special population – those injured by an electrical control device or taser. Jeff: Tasers typically deliver an initial 50,000 volt shock, with a variable number of additional shocks following that. Nachi: Most taser injuries are thankfully direct traumatic effects of the darts or indirect trauma from subsequent falls. Jeff: While there are case reports of taser induced v fib, the validity of taser induced arrhythmias remains questionable due to confounders such as underlying disease and previously agitated states like excited delirium Nachi: Basically, [DING SOUND} those with taser injuries should be approached as any standard trauma patient would be, with the addition of an EKG for all of these patients. Jeff: The next special population --- the one I’m sure you’ve all been waiting patiently for -- is lightning strike victims. Lightening carries a voltage in the millions with amperage in the thousands, but with an incredibly short exposure time. Because of this, lightening causes injuries in a number of different ways. Nachi: First, because it’s often raining when lightning strikes, wet skin may cause the energy to stay on the skin in what is known as a flashover effect. Jeff: Similarly and not surprisingly, burns are common after a lightning strike. Lichtenberg figures are superficial skin changes that resemble bare tree branches and are pathognomonic for lightning injury. Thankfully, these usually disappear within a few weeks without intervention. Nachi: Next, the rapid expansion of the air around the strike can lead to a concussive blast and a variety of traumatic injuries including ocular and otologic injury like TM rupture which occurs in up to two thirds of cases. Jeff: An ophthalmologic consult should be obtained in most, if not all of these cases. Nachi: Making matters worse, lightning can also travel through electric wiring and plumbing to cause a shock to a person indoors nearby the strike! Jeff: And like we mentioned earlier, just as was the case with my fellow Pittsburgher or ‘Yinzer. Nachi: Yinzer? Jeff: Forget about it, it’s just what Pittsburghers call themselves for some reason or another - but we’re still talking lightning. Cardiac complications including death, contusion and vasospasm have all been reported secondary to lightning injury. But don’t lose hope – in fact – you should gain hope as these patients have a much higher than typical survival rates. Nachi: From the neurologic standpoint – it’s a bit more complicated. CNS dysfunction may be immediate or delayed and can range from strokes to spinal cord injuries. Cerebral salt wasting syndrome, peripheral nerve lesions, spinal cord fracture, and cerebral hemorrhages have all been described. An MRI may be required to elucidate the true diagnosis. Jeff: Clearly victims of lighting strikes are complex and, for that reason, among many others, the American College of Surgeons recommends that victims of lightning strikes be transferred to a burn center for a comprehensive eval. Nachi: Let’s touch upon any other details regarding disposition. Jeff: Those with low voltage exposures, a normal EKG and minimal injury may be discharged home with PCP follow up and strict return precautions. Nachi: High voltage injuries on the other hand require admission to a burn center and the involvement of a burn surgeon, even if it involves transferring the patient. Jeff: And remember, trauma takes precedence over burn and those with traumatic injuries or the possibility of traumatic injuries should be evaluated at a trauma center. Don’t forget to take the airway early if there is any concern, and consider transporting via air as the services of a critical care transport team may be required. Jeff: So as well all know Sepsis is bread and butter emergency medicine, but, what is sepsis? It seems that every month or so we have a new guideline, bundle, definition, or whatever… I think it’s best to start with the basics - At its core, sepsis is a dysregulated response to infection that can be life-threatening. Nachi: Right and it’s the combined inflammatory with immunosuppressive features of sepsis that lead to the devastating organ dysfunction and even death. Optimal management of septic patients has been a source of intense research, stemming from the landmark study by Rivers in 2001. Jeremy, can you give us a little historical context there? Jeremy: Rivers was a real pioneer. He found a 16% mortality reduction with randomization to an early aggressive care bundle. Amazing work. That being said, many components of that bundle have since been disregarded. For example, Manny Rivers would measure CVP in all of his patients, something we rarely do. Nachi: Not to cut you off and steal your thunder there, but we’ll get to the most recent updates in management shortly. Let’s first talk definitions and terminology, and specifically, diagnosis, which is definitely a big elephant in the room. As Jeff mentioned a few minutes ago, diagnostic criteria have undergone so so so many changes. Jeff: Yes it has! 1991 marked the first standardized definition. Then in 2001, sepsis-2 was introduced. In 2014, the Society of Critical Care Medicine and the European Society of Intensive Care Medicine started a task force, and by 2016, updated definitions were out again! Sepsis-3!! A lot of this came after the realization that SIRS was just too broad and was overly sensitive and non-specific. Jeremy, why don’t you take us through Sepsis 3. Jeremy: So just to back up a little and frame this: Here’s the fundamental problem: As we likes to say, “there’s no troponin for sepsis.” And if you look at our patients, we tend not to miss the hypotensive, tachycardic, febrile patient. We know they’re septic. But how do we find the ones who don’t look as sick. Frequently elderly, possibly with normal-ish vitals and no fever. Those can be a lot harder to spot, but they may indeed be septic. Also, for research purposes we have to have a common definition, so Sepsis 3 came up with something called the SOFA score. The problem with the SOFA score is that its difficult to perform in the ED. It has parameters like bilirubin that often aren’t available when we want to screen out very sick patients. Fortunately there is the abridged version qSOFA, which identifies non-icu patients who are at high risk of inpatient mortality. So here it is, and if you get one thing from this episode, this is it: There are ONLY 3 criteria to the qSOFA. 3 Criteria. RR > 22; AMS; SBP 2. So quite a few changes! Jeff: And Jeremy, sticky topic coming up here. Center for Medicare and Medicaid Services (or CMS) quality measures - They haven’t really caught on to and adapted to Sepsis-3 yet, have they? Jeremy: The CMS mandate is based on the presence of SIRS criteria. Sepsis 3 is based on SOFA. This is definitely confusing. Part of the challenge in discussing this topic is separating out the QI guidelines from what is actually relevant to patient care based on the latest evidence-based medicine. Nachi: That seems fair. We’re really going to put you in an uncomfortable spot for a second and push you here Jeremy. Do you have any insight into why CMS isn’t interested in following the mountains of research that have led to sepsis-3? Is there a reason they are sticking to their current criteria? Jeremy: I think some of it is the slow pace of bureaucracy and the time that it takes to develop a consensus on management. Even if we can agree on who is septic, it’s really hard, if not impossible to link the care to a pay-for-performance metric which is what CMS ultimately would like to see. That’s not how Sepsis-3, or for that matter, SIRS, was designed to be used. You’re trying to take a tool which was originally designed for research and mold them into a tool used for pay for performance. Nachi: What a struggle. The CMS metrics are slightly different from the 2001 sepsis guidelines also. Take a look at Table 2 of the article for a quick comparison of sepsis-3, 2001 sepsis, and cms side-by-side. And for those on twitter, we’ll be sure to tweet this table out too for your review. Jeff: With so many different scores and definitions, I think that adequately sets the stage for the challenge this month’s authors faced coming up with real evidenced based guidelines. Nachi: Oh absolutely. And to make matters worse - this is a HUGE problem. We’re talking up to 850,000 ED visits annually in the US, and 19 million cases worldwide. Compounding this, sepsis results in death in approximately 1 out of 4 cases. Not only is it lethal, it is also very costly -- 17 billion dollars per year in the US alone! Jeff: And don’t forget importantly the 30-day hospital readmission rate. Sepsis is coming in at a higher readmission rate and cost per admission than acute MI, CHF, COPD, and PNA. Nachi: Let’s speak briefly on the etiology and pathophysiology of sepsis: we all know that sepsis is due to local infections that then become systemic. Previously, it was believed that the bacterial infection itself was the cause of the clinical syndrome of sepsis. However, we now know now that the syndrome of sepsis is due to the inflammatory and immunosuppressive mediators that were triggered by the infection. Normal immune regulatory safeguards fail and this leads to the syndrome. And interestingly, several studies have shown that critically ill septic patients experience reactivations of specific viruses that were previously limited to patients with severe immunosuppression. Jeff: Definitely something to look out for in your critically ill septic patients. We should talk briefly about the most common inciting infections that lead to sepsis. In order, these are: pneumonia, intra-abdominal infections, and urinary tract infections. No surprises there! Nachi: Yeah, that basically parallels my own experience, so that’s reassuring! That takes us to our next potentially controversial topic - blood cultures. Jeremy - we’re going to punt this one back to you Jeremy: This is another interesting topic that has received plenty of attention. CMS loves blood cultures. It’s an easy metric to track. That doesn’t mean they’re always helpful. We looked at our patients with lactates between 2.1 and 4.0 which had “severe sepsis.” These patients were normotensive though, In other words, the ones that aren’t that sick. We found that blood cultures are useful about 20% of the time. That’s not bad. So what do we do? We draw cultures before pushing antibiotics. Is that helpful? Sometimes yes, does it waste money? Debatable. Does it help us meet our metrics, yes. Jeff: And I think that gets at the crux of the problem here: we don’t want to delay antibiotics on anybody, but we must balance this with the potential harm of further increasing the drug resistant bacterial population via sound antibiotic stewardship. Remember also that there is a broad differential for sepsis, with several “sepsis mimics”. To name a few, we have PE, MI, CHF, acute pulmonary edema, DKA, thyroid storm, GI bleeds, drug intoxications, and withdrawal syndromes, just to name a few. In case that wasn’t enough check out Table 3 of the article. Nachi: And we already mentioned the leading causes of sepsis, that’s pneumonia, intra abdominal infections, and uti’s. But remember the source can be anywhere. Be sure to also think of pyelonephritis, central line associated bloodstream infections, prosthetics, endocarditis, necrotizing fasciitis, and meningitis. Jeff: I don’t think we need to dwell on this much longer - basically the differential is huge. Let’s move on to my favorite section - prehospital care. Jeremy: 20 pages of evidenced based recommendations and your favorite is the prehospital section, what’s up with that? Jeff: I’m an EMS fellow, what can I say… Anyway, on to my favorite section -- prehospital care. This is always a hot topic because the prehospital period is a special opportunity to get early interventions in for septic patients as 40 - 70% of all severe sepsis hospitalizations arrive via EMS. Nachi: And in one study taking place in a large metropolitan area, prehospital care time was over 45 minutes, and less than 37% arrived with IV access. Of course, these numbers would vary significantly based on where you practice. Jeff: So get this -- one study showed that out-of-hospital shock index and respiratory rate were highly predictive of ICU admission. So clearly early recognition and therapy may play a role here. Another study, however, showed knowledge gaps by advanced EMS providers in diagnosis and management of sepsis. And yet another study showed that only 18 to 21% of confirmed septic patients were suspected of having sepsis by EMS. Out of hospital fluids were started in only half of patients with severe sepsis. In essence, there is likely a strong role here for pre hospital protocols for identifying and treating sepsis. Nachi: In terms of pre hospital treatments though, prehospital IV fluids haven’t been shown to improve mortality, but have been associated with shorter hospital stays. Prehospital sepsis protocols have been described, but in general more research is needed in this area. Jeff: While prehospital care hasn’t yet been shown to improve the prognosis of septic patients, those presenting via EMS do have shorter delays to initiation of antibiotics, IV fluids, and early care bundles. EMS should focus primarily on stabilizing vital signs and providing efficient transport. If it’s possible to establish an IV and initiate fluids without delaying transport, EMS should do that as well. Nachi: And of course, oxygen for the hypoxic patients! Moving on to history and physical for your presumed septic patient. Jeremy, what are the big hitting things here that you always ask and check for, and that you make sure your residents are doing? Jeremy: After ABC’s and glucose, AMS is really important, it’s in the QSOFA SCORE. Unfortunately, this can be hard in many septic patients where they’re baseline mental status is less than perfect. The other thing is to try and find the source. Finding the source lets you make wise choices about therapy. Jeff: Great point about the mental status - so many of our older population have an altered baseline, but recognizing changes from that baseline is key. Nachi: Absolutely, with that in mind, let’s talk diagnostic studies, especially lactate. Where I trained, basically everybody was getting a lactate, even tired looking residents seemed to be having their lactates checked, and trust me, they weren’t looking that good... Jeremy: Brace yourself: lactate is really important in septic patients. That being said, not every cause of elevated lactate is sepsis. There is this animal called Type B lactic acidosis can come from numerous drugs like albuterol. Just because you see elevated lactate doesn’t mean you can forget about the other causes. That being said, we know that patients with sepsis do better when they clear lactate. Jeff: Seems like the evidence is definitely in favor of serial lactate testing… Jeremy: For sure. At least until you have a reasonable trend towards improvement. We know lactate clearers do better. We’ve looked at our own lactate numbers. Interestingly, the takeoff point for sepsis seems to be around 2.5. Meaning that patients with altered vitals and lactates above 2.5 tend to do worse. But, there is a broad ddx to elevated lactate. What is true, though, is that lactate is a marker for badness. If your patient’s lactate is rising, yours should be too. Nachi: I bet I’m a “lactate clearer”. I may add “lactate clearer to my CV,” sounds impressive. But I digress… Next up we have Procalcitonin. Since procalcitonin becomes elevated in those with bacterial infections, intuitively, this should be a valuable marker to assess in potentially septic patients. Unfortunately procalcitonin lacks negative predictive value so most literature supports its use in diagnosing pulmonary infections and for antibiotic de-escalation. Jeff: Good to know, I’ve seen it being used a lot more recently and wondered how evidence based this test was. Jeremy: Honestly, I don’t see Procalcitonin changing ED management at the moment. If you’re waiting for Procalcitonin to start antibiotics or fluids, you’re waiting too long. Nachi: Moving on, let’s talk imaging. Based on current studies, the authors recommend focused imaging only. In addition, they also note that our good friend, the point of care ultrasound, likely plays a role, as in one study, POCUS demonstrated a 25% improvement in sensitivity from clinical impression alone. Jeremy: I think there are two ways POCUS comes in. One, lung ultrasound can be really useful to find that occult pneumonia or differentiating pneumonia from CHF. Two, your ultrasound is your best tool for assessing volume status. I try to look at the IVC of all my septic patients and echo them when possible. Nachi: Right. So now we’ve examined, drawn labs and cultures, checked a lactate, may be obtained imaging… next up we should probably start treating the patient. Whether you like it or not, we have to discuss CMS. Jeremy: Just to clarify before we start. CMS defines “severe sepsis” as SIRS + infection with a lactate of 2.1-4.0. Septic shock is SIRS + infection with hypotension or a lactate > 4.0. That’s where we’re at. Jeff: Good point. Back to treatment: within the first 3 hours, for any patient with sepsis and septic shock, you must measure a lactate, obtain 2 sets of blood cultures, administer antibiotics, and give an isotonic fluid challenge with 30 cc/kg to patients with hypotension or a lactate greater than 4. Then, within the first 6 hours, you must apply vasopressors to achieve a MAP of at least 65, re-assess volume status and perfusion, and remeasure a lactate. Nachi: This begs the question - are these recommendations evidenced based? Jeremy…. Jeremy: I’m so glad you asked that . Let’s start with fluids. Patient’s need adequate fluid resuscitation. Interestingly there are 3 large RCT’s, PROMISE, PROCESS and ARISE, that compared a Rivers type bundle to usual care. Surprisingly, they showed no difference. But when your drill down into these 3 trials, you see that “the usual care,” now generally includes at least 2 liters of fluid. Jeff: Ok, so it seems that there is some pretty good data to support a rapid fluid challenge of at least 30 cc/kg. But how do we determine who needs more fluids and how much more they need. There must be an endpoint to all of this? Jeremy: Another million dollar question. 30cc/kg is probably a good place to start. How much is too much? I think we need to be smart about our fluids. Some patients will need less and some will need much more. So, I remind my resident’s to be smart about fluids. Sono an IVC, trend a lactate, follow a urine output, do a passive leg raise, even check JVP. I mean just because you haven’t seen a unicorn doesns’t mean they’re not real. Do something to monitor volume status. Nachi: Very important. Put your ultrasound skills to work here. They’ll only improve as you practice more. Jeff, let’s get started on the ever important topic of antibiotics. Jeff: Sounds good. Current guidelines recommend that broad spectrum antibiotics be administered within the first hour of presentation for those with sepsis or septic shock, ideally with blood cultures being drawn beforehand. In one study, every hour of delayed abx administration was associated with an 8% increase in mortality. Since this 2006 study, other studies have had mixed results - with studies showing increased odds of death with delays in abx administration and others showing only a benefit in those with septic shock with or without hypotension with no benefit to those without shock. Nachi: In terms of antibiotic coverage - you need to consider the site of infection, local resistance patterns, the presence of immunosuppression, and the patient’s age and comorbidities. Table 5 of the article is very thorough and should be kept as a quick reference. Jeremy do you have any specific recommendations for our listeners on how we should approach antibiotic usage in the septic patient? Jeremy: I like to think about antibiotics a little more simply than referencing a table. I ask a couple questions. Does my patient need MRSA coverage ? Does my patient need Pseudomonal coverage? If the answer is no and no, then narrow your coverage. You don’t necessarily have to use a bunch of Vanco, or a big gun antipseudomonal like Pip/tazo. Also, have a look at your local antibiogram. I can’t tell you how many times this changes prescribing habits for even things like simple UTIs. I’m going to stray into some controversial territory here. The benefits of sepsis protocols are measured one patient at a time, but the harms are only measured in the aggregate. What does that mean? CMS metrics have caused us to use to use more broad spectrum antibiotics. As a result, we’re seeing more resistance. My resident’s tell me to make it easy, give em VZ (that’s vanco/zosyn) and it kills me. Every time you put a Z-pack into the world a pneumococcus gets it’s wings. So think more about your antibiotics, and know your local biograms. Jeff: That’s a great way to think about it, I fear I’ve given a lot of pneumococci wings during my training… Next we’re on to vasopressors. The data is pretty clear on this one - norepinephrine is the recommended first line vasopressor for septic shock. In numerous trials comparing Norepi to dopamine, NE was far superior, with dopamine increasing arrhythmias in one trial and associated with an increased risk of death as compared to NE in another trial. Jeremy: So here’s a question I get all the time: How can I give Norepi without a central line. Let’s use Dopamine, its safe peripherally. Ok, so follow that through. We’re going to give a drug to increase blood pressure by constricting blood vessels, but don’t worry, it’s safe peripherally. What does that mean? It means it doesn’t work!! It doesn’t give much blood pressaure. Dopamine is a lousy pressor. It causes a lot of tachycardia, which is not what you want in failing septic hearts. So what do we do if we don’t have a central line? We start norepi peripherally into a large bore IV for the time it takes us to get a central line. That’s where the evidence is. There’s a mortality benefit to NE over dopaine in septic shock. Jeff: Right, this month’s authors note peripheral pressors may be safe for brief periods in settings with close monitoring. While this is commonplace in some hospitals, others haven’t yet jumped on that bandwagon. I think it’s important to mention that this is becoming more and more commonplace, even in the prehospital realm. With the service I fly for, we routinely start peripheral vasopressors without hesitation. But this isn’t limited to the air. Many ground 911 services have also adopted peripheral vasopressors in a variety of settings. Nachi: I’m sure there are many trials to come in the future documenting their safety profile, but moving on to the next pressor to discuss... vasopressin. This should be your second line vasopressor for septic shock. In the VASST trial, low-dose vasopressin was found to be noninferior to NE. In other trials, vasopressin also appeared to show a potential benefit in those with AKI and sepsis, although the subsequent VANISH trial (perhaps the best name for a clinical trial so far) failed to demonstrate a benefit to vasopressin titration with regard to renal outcomes in septic shock. Vasopressin has also been shown to reduce NE dosing when administered at a fixed dose of 0.03-0.04 units/min. Jeff: Next we have epinephrine. In one study epinephrine and NE were equivalent in achieving MAP goals in ICU patients with shock, however several of those receiving epi developed marked tachycardia, lactic acidosis, or an increased insulin requirement. The increasing lactic acidosis could confound the trending of lactates, so in those requiring inotropy in addition to some peripheral squeeze - the authors recommend adding dobutamine to norepinephrine instead of starting epinephrine. Although, keep in mind, this can lead to some hypotension so remember to start at low doses. Nachi: Phenylephrine, a pure alpha adrenergic agent, is next and should be considered neither first nor second line, but it may have a role as a push dose agent while preparing other vasoactive agents. Jeff: And lastly, we have angiotensin 2. One recent 2017 study examining the role of angiotensin 2 in those with septic shock already on 0.2 mcg/kg/min of NE found that those receiving AT2 had significant improvements in MAPs as well as cardiovascular SOFA score at 48h with no difference in mortality. Unfortunately, these benefits do not come without risk as AT2 may increase risk of arterial and venous thrombosis and potentially thromboembolism. Clearly, one study isn’t enough to change practice, but it’s certainly food for thought. Nachi: So that wraps up vasopressors. Jeremy, we’re on to corticosteroids -- another hotly debated topic. When do you give steroids in sepsis? Jeremy: Hmmm steroids, this is an age old question. No study has clearly supported the blanket use of steroids in septic shock. Several like CORTICUS and ADRENAL showed no difference. I will use hydrocortisone for pressor refractory shock. Meaning, you’ve tried everything else, so you might as well try. Also, I do tend to avoid Etomidate, given the possibility of adrenal suppression and that there are several other induction agents, notably Ketamine that don’t have this problem. Jeff: Those trials are certainly important, thanks for bringing them up - Especially with all the FOAM content out there, it’s incredibly important to look back at the data to understand where certain recommendations are coming from. Anyway… one quick note on blood transfusions before we move on to special populations - Although part of the original early goal directed therapy, thanks to data from the TRISS trial which showed no difference in outcomes with a transfusion goal of 7 vs 9, transfusions are reserved for those with a hbg of less than 7. Jeremy: One population we should make sure to mention and be careful with is end stage liver disease. In the ER, we tend to miss SBP alot. Mostly because these patients have lots of reasons to be sick and they already have elevated lactate because of their deceased clearance. My practice is to give a dose of Ceftriaxone and sent a diagnostic tap to patients who are sick and have ascites. Nachi: Alright Jeremy, let’s talk controversies in sepsis. We’re giving you all the big questions this month! Jeremy: We’ve already talked about fluids and how much to give. Just a reminder that a history of CHF doesn’t preclude proper fluid resuscitation. I think broad spectrum antibiotics for relatively well patients is a big controversy. Our national rates of antibiotic resistance are terrible, and yet we’re using more antibiotics all the time. There are very few if any antibiotics coming down the pharma pipeline and we’re going to have to face the music eventually. Finally, we need national metrics that mirror clinical evidnece. Protocols should be a tool and not a crutch. You know what’s best for the patient in front of you, so don’t let metrics or protocols make you do things you think are not in your patient’s best interest. Nachi: So how do you escape the hospital protocols and CMS and do what’s best for your patient without “getting in trouble”? Jeremy: Here’s how I deal with it as the one who reads and QI’s all of our sepsis charts. I tell my colleagues to do what’s right, and if you need to deviate from the protocol tell me why. As long as you can explain your decision, I’ll support it. Explaining your thinking is good clinical practice and is good medico-legal practice. CMS has been unable to link these metric to payment, simply because no hospital can meet them with any regularity. It’s important that we advocate for our patients or nothing will change. Make them respect you for the highly educated professional that you are, and your patients will ultimately benefit. Jeff: Preach!! And before we close out with disposition, there are a few new therapies and trials on the horizon to keep a lookout for. The RACE trail examined the role of L-carinitine. The VICTAS trial is looking at vitamin C, thiamine, and steroids in sepsis. The CLOVERS trial is looking at early vasopressors vs a crystalloid liberal strategy. And lastly, IL-7 is also being investigated. All really cool stuff that could change how we manage sepsis in the future.. Nachi A few quick notes on disposition before we close this episode out. Certainly not all patients meeting SIRS require admission, but many do. Those with qSOFA of 2 or higher represent a sick population and an ICU admission should be considered. Even for those with a qSOFA of 1 but a lacate over 2 -- they have a mortality approaching that of patients with a qSOFA of 2. Be careful just sending a patient who is on the fence to the floor because several studies have demonstrated that patients who are later upgraded have worse outcomes. Jeff: That’s in line with the general themes we’ve laid out today - definitely better to start early with aggressive care rather than play catch up later.
